NORTH´S Typewriter
Manufactured by North Typewriter Manufacturing Co, London, England in 1892
Designed by Morgan Donne and George Copper, four keyboard with type bars positioned vertically behind the platen thereby necessitating the use of open framework for coiling the sheet of paper since it could not enter and exit as it would have done on a front or up stroke machine.
